Transaction 935b121b43974a1a68321c098069ae59cd51cdeb8489f4ae791ccd29f704447a
1 Input
2 Outputs
- 935b121b43974a1a68321c098069ae59cd51cdeb8489f4ae791ccd29f704447a:0
- 935b121b43974a1a68321c098069ae59cd51cdeb8489f4ae791ccd29f704447a:1
value 86842
address 1fSfzHsidc4PUQvYQhn8RKdAumossemWX
value 3924354
address 1Lw75L3Bk2mmk4VVb4ffD6fTsoUE87fh1e